ROCK ON THE RANGE–America’s premiere destination rock festival–will return to Columbus, Ohio’s Crew Stadium Saturday, May 16 andSunday, May 17. The 2009 line-up for the nationally renowned festivalcentrally located in the heart of the country will be highlighted byperformances from some of rock’s biggest artists including MotleyCrue, Slipknot, Alice In Chains, Avenged Sevenfold and Korn.
Presented by Right Arm Entertainment, AEG LIVE and Crew Stadium,the two-day, multi-stage music and lifestyle event will feature a potentline-up of more than 35 bands. This year’s well-rounded mix of rock’stop artists also includes Shinedown, Buckcherry, The Used, Atreyu,Chevelle, Flyleaf, Saving Abel, Saliva, Blue October, Hoobastank, BlackStone Cherry, and many more.
“We try to listen to our fans and they’ve been saying for years that weshould play at Rock On The Range,” said Nikki Sixx of Motley Crue.”We’re really excited to play one of America’s great rock festivals.”
